Water Basics in Roblox

How does water work in Roblox Studio?

Roblox Studio utilizes an advanced engine that allows developers to create and manipulate water in various forms, from static pools to dynamic oceans with realistic waves. You can use Terrain Editor tools for basic water bodies or script custom fluid simulations for unique effects. Water interactions, reflections, and transparency are all customizable, enabling diverse aquatic environments for various game genres.

What are the different types of water in Roblox?

Roblox primarily offers two types of water: Terrain Water and custom Part-based water. Terrain Water is highly optimized and easy to sculpt using the Terrain Editor, ideal for natural landscapes. Part-based water involves scripting individual parts or meshes to simulate water, offering greater control over complex animations and unique visual styles but demanding more resources.

Performance & Lag Fixes

Why is my FPS low near water in Roblox?

Low FPS near water usually stems from the high computational demands of rendering complex fluid simulations, including reflections, refractions, and dynamic wave physics. These effects put significant strain on your CPU and GPU. Reducing graphics settings, especially texture quality and shadows, can significantly improve performance.

How can I fix lag in water-heavy Roblox games?

To fix lag in water-heavy Roblox games, first lower your in-game graphics quality, particularly 'Graphics Quality Level' and 'Render Distance.' Update your graphics drivers to their latest versions, close unnecessary background applications, and ensure you have a stable, low-ping internet connection. These steps collectively reduce system strain and network latency.

Building & Scripting Water

How do you create realistic waves in Roblox Studio?

Creating realistic waves in Roblox Studio can be achieved using the Terrain Editor's 'Water' tool for natural effects, or through advanced scripting with parts and CFrame animations for custom, dynamic waves. Developers often combine techniques, using normal maps and surface appearance for detailed textures and reflections to enhance realism.

Can I script custom water physics in Roblox?

Yes, you can script custom water physics in Roblox using Lua. This allows for unique behaviors like specific current directions, custom buoyancy, or interactive water that reacts to player input. While more complex than using default terrain water, it offers unparalleled creative control over fluid dynamics within your game.

What are good practices for optimizing water in builds?

Optimizing water in Roblox builds involves using Terrain Water where possible due to its inherent efficiency. For custom water, use fewer, larger parts instead of many small ones, and employ efficient scripting to update only visible or interactive water sections. Reduce the number of reflective surfaces and avoid excessive particle emitters for splashes. Tips: Use efficient unions or meshes for complex shapes.

How do developers make deep oceans in Roblox?

Developers create deep oceans in Roblox by extending Terrain Water to great depths, often combined with custom lighting and fog effects to simulate underwater visibility. They also frequently use large Part-based volumes to define underwater areas, adding custom ambient sounds, aquatic fauna, and exploration elements to enhance immersion.

Aquatic Game Mechanics

How does buoyancy work for custom boats in Roblox?

For custom boats in Roblox, buoyancy is typically achieved through scripting, where developers calculate the displacement of water by the boat's parts and apply an upward force. This force counteracts gravity, making the boat float. Scripts often adjust this force based on the boat's orientation and submerged volume to simulate realistic rocking and bobbing. Why does the water disappear when I zoom out in Roblox?

The water disappearing when you zoom out is a common optimization technique called Level of Detail (LOD) or culling. The game engine stops rendering distant, highly detailed water to save resources and improve performance. This is intentional to prevent FPS drops, especially in large open-world games. Understanding Roblox Water Physics and Performance

Roblox utilizes a sophisticated engine capable of simulating intricate water dynamics, which adds immense depth to various games and experiences. These advanced physics calculations, however, can strain your hardware, particularly your CPU and GPU. Higher quality water effects demand more processing power to render wave movements, reflections, refractions, and particle effects. These intensive processes are often the primary culprits behind common performance issues, including significant FPS drops and noticeable stuttering during gameplay.

Moreover, the sheer number of elements interacting with water, such as boats, characters, and other environmental objects, further increases the computational load. Imagine a busy harbor versus a serene pond; the difference in performance impact is dramatic. In 2026, developers continue to leverage these capabilities, making it essential for players to understand how to balance visual fidelity with their system’s capacity. Properly configuring your game and system settings can help mitigate these demands effectively.

Essential Optimization Strategies for Smooth Water Worlds

Achieving optimal performance in water-heavy Roblox games requires a multi-faceted approach, starting with fundamental system maintenance and moving into specific in-game adjustments. Regular updates for your graphics drivers are non-negotiable; they provide critical performance enhancements and bug fixes tailored for the latest game engines. NVIDIA, AMD, and Intel frequently release driver updates that can significantly improve how your system handles complex graphics, including Roblox’s water physics.

Beyond drivers, managing your background applications is crucial. Close any unnecessary programs running in the background that consume valuable CPU, GPU, or RAM resources. Even seemingly innocuous apps can collectively hog system power, diverting it away from your Roblox experience. Lastly, consider your internet connection; a stable, low-ping connection reduces network lag, which often exacerbates visual stuttering, especially in multiplayer water-themed games where constant data synchronization is required. These foundational steps lay the groundwork for a much smoother gaming session.

In-Game Settings Tweaks for Maximum Fluidity

Roblox offers a range of in-game graphics settings that directly impact performance, especially when dealing with water. Reducing your graphics quality level is often the most impactful adjustment you can make. While it might slightly diminish visual fidelity, the boost in FPS can be dramatic, making gameplay far more enjoyable. Experiment with different settings until you find a balance that suits your system’s capabilities.

Specifically, look for options related to 'Texture Quality,' 'Shadows,' and 'Render Distance.' Lowering these can significantly alleviate the load on your GPU. Shadows, in particular, are notorious resource hoggers, and reducing their quality or turning them off entirely can free up substantial processing power. Adjusting render distance limits how far the game renders objects and effects, directly impacting the complexity of visible water bodies and their simulations. Fine-tuning these settings is key to unlocking a truly fluid experience across all aquatic environments.
